Gainesville is a vibrant university city in North Central Florida, home to the University of Florida. It is known for its lush tree canopy, historic buildings, and a lively music and arts scene. The city serves as a cultural and educational center for the region.
Gainesville is located in North Central Florida. It is the county seat of Alachua County and is situated about 70 miles southwest of Jacksonville.
Spring and fall are excellent times to visit Gainesville. The weather is mild, and the city is buzzing with university activities. Summers can be hot and humid with frequent rain.
Gainesville is bike-friendly and has a good bus system (RTS) serving the city and campus. A car is useful for visiting nearby natural springs and parks.
